Andy Pettitte will be activated off the DL and start next Tuesday against the Blue Jays, manager Joe Girardi announced this afternoon. He’ll be taking David Phelps’ spot in the rotation. Pettitte declared himself “ready” following his latest simulated game yesterday, though he’s going to be held to a 75-pitch count in his first start back. The Yankees will have to make a 40-man roster move to activate Andy off the 60-day DL, and I suppose it could be Derek Lowe on the chopping block. Don’t quote me on that though.
